打印
[应用相关]

一个困扰了很久的问题:如何从芯片手册到编写驱动

[复制链接]
1414|4
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
化雨眠66|  楼主 | 2014-12-29 13:53 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
这个问题困扰我很久了,面对一大堆的芯片手册,却找不到编写驱动的步骤.

芯片手册里,详细地描述了该芯片支持的特征,端口的描述,工作的信号图,注意事项,结构方块图,物理参数...

却总没找到如何开始写一个驱动的初始化过程,读过程,写过程,状态的获取过程.

现在练习用的驱动程序,大多是已经编写好的,是光盘上或书本上的例程.这些程序是怎么来的呢
沙发
kseeker| | 2014-12-29 14:58 | 只看该作者
首先,芯片厂家会提供基础的开发板和一些例程,比如st discovery系列。这些例子提供了基本的用法,之后各个开发版提供商,比如正点原子等,会进一步提供大量的例程。
作为最终产品的用户的需求,基本都在这些例程的涵盖范围内了。通常只需要以这些例程为基础,针对自己的需求参照手册稍作修改即可。

使用特权

评论回复
板凳
化雨眠66|  楼主 | 2014-12-29 16:05 | 只看该作者
kseeker 发表于 2014-12-29 14:58
首先,芯片厂家会提供基础的开发板和一些例程,比如st discovery系列。这些例子提供了基本的用法,之后各个 ...


谢谢
我主要是在外围IC驱动方面比较困惑
stm32配置方面倒是问题不大

使用特权

评论回复
地板
小浣熊| | 2014-12-29 17:32 | 只看该作者
求图求真相

使用特权

评论回复
5
mmuuss586| | 2014-12-29 21:00 | 只看该作者

如果是比较复杂的外围IC,厂家一般会提供参考程序的;
普通的AD,DA的话,根据芯片的读写时序图写即可;
一般国外的芯片资料都是比较全的;

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

17

主题

77

帖子

8

粉丝